Hahn, Button, Reynard, 2010 ISDE Team USA on DMXS Tonight

October 13, 2010, 1:03pm
  • Home
  • Breaking News
  • Hahn, Button, Reynard, 2010 ISDE Team USA on DMXS Tonight

Jimmy Button has always been active with the Road2Recovery and their valiant efforts to help downed riders and their families, but his latest project is a true measure of his commitment to make a difference in spinal cord research. Jimmy and his former trainer Cory Worf will be embarking on a 2428 mile road bike odyssey from San Diego’s Qualcom Stadium to the Daytona International Speedway with the hopes of raising 1 million dollars along the way. The International Six Days Enduro (ISDE) was first held in 1913 and is the oldest event on the FIM calendar. The event has attracted national teams from as many as 32 countries in recent years and is often referred to as the "Olympics of Motorcycling." We are proud to welcome on the entire 2010 United States team that is heading off to Mechoacan, Mexico for the 85th ISDE to represent red, white, and blue against the world’s best off-road racers. They are all accomplished riders in their own right and we look forward to catching up with Kurt Caselli, Destry Abbott, Nathan Woods, Mike Brown, Timmy Weigand, and Jimmy Jarrett.
